A Day in Cockscomb Basin: Hike, Wildlife, and River Tubing
The Cockscomb Basin Wildlife Sanctuary in Belize offers pristine rainforest experiences, renowned for its wildlife, including jaguars and various bird species. Visitors can hike the Tiger Fern Trail and enjoy beautiful waterfalls. After hiking, river tubing provides relaxation amidst nature. Accessible by public bus, the sanctuary features affordable entrance fees, making it a memorable one-day adventure or an overnight stay for a deeper exploration.

Georgia, Europe: Ushguli and the Shkhara glacier
If you go to Mestia you most certainly should pay a visit to Ushguli. It is recognized as an UNESCO World Heritage Site (Upper Svaneti) for its outstanding landscape, medieval art, and unique defense towers, which you will see in most of the villages in the Svaneti region. Planning your Belize journey: Hostels, itineraries and transport
In September 2018, I spent seven weeks in Belize, a diverse country with beaches, Mayan temples, and rainforests. I explored cities and sites like Belmopan, Cockscomb Basin, and San Ignacio. English is widely spoken, making travel easy. ATMs are secure, and the currency is tied to the USD. While slightly more expensive, budget-friendly travel is possible. Public transport is reliable, and it's recommended to plan itineraries according to the duration of your stay.
